Defect Summary

The analog instrument panel cluster on these vehicles could have an internal short circuit disrupting the pass key system, causing failure of the instrument panel gauges and tell-tales, and a possible no-start condition. This does not conform to the requirements of fmvss no. 101, "controls and displays;" no. 108, "lamps, reflective devices, and associated equipment;" and no. 208, "occupant crash protection."

Corrective Action

Dealers will inspect and, if necessary, replace the instrument panel cluster.

Consequence Summary: Consequence of non-compliance: if the short circuit occurs while driving, the instrument panel cluster will go blank, causing loss of gauge function and all teel-tale indicators except for abs, sir, park brake and service engine soon. the loss of all tell-tales for seat belts, turn signals, high beam, hazard, oil pressure, coolant temperature, and others result in noncompliance with these safety standards.
